Tonight was my first visit to MoJo’s Cafe & Gallery. There was an acoustic show featuring 3 delightful singers who played beautifully. The music lasted approximately 3 hours, from 7-10 pm & the cover was a mere $10 per person. The room is cozy & warm feeling, featuring beautiful art on the walls which is for sale. There is also an outdoor patio complete with shade umbrellas, seating, and a welcoming ambiance. MoJo’s Cafe is a wonderful space to enjoy hot & cold drinks, yummy snacks, & live music with friends & friends you have yet to meet.

This place is an amazing addition to the Troy music and coffee scene. The ever growing collection of art on the walls spotlights New Orleans artist Frenchy, which matches the music vibes. Stroll in for free shows throughout the week or catch the occasional exclusive paid event.Mojo's house coffee is a delicious "Frenchy" roast (darker roast) and their cold brew on nitro is a silky chicory brew. They have an excellent selection of espresso drinks, tea, beer, wine, cider, and various other non-alcoholic options. The snacks are unique in comparison to other shop offerings and gluten-free friends can snag some O'Malley's treats!
